Commit Graph

  • 77789d31ca Synchronous Fields Reset for Set Logging, Tests fixed main 0.1 AG 2025-12-20 15:37:47 +02:00
  • af5c855c21 All Tests Fixed with Initialize feature AG 2025-12-19 16:46:14 +02:00
  • 4e8feba5fe Timer Signal on Mobile with Notification AG 2025-12-19 13:00:47 +02:00
  • 1d8bcdd626 Top bar for Quick Log AG 2025-12-19 09:46:04 +02:00
  • 6f25507922 Initialize GUI fixed AG 2025-12-18 23:08:47 +02:00
  • 051e1e8a32 Initialize GUI has profile attributes AG 2025-12-18 22:45:50 +02:00
  • abffb52af1 Default exercises are created in selected language. Initial GUI added AG 2025-12-18 22:16:39 +02:00
  • 78d4a10f33 Do not login as a new user after creation AG 2025-12-18 21:33:47 +02:00
  • b32f47c2b5 Archived exercises hidden from selects. Password fields Show Password toggle AG 2025-12-18 21:11:40 +02:00
  • b6cb3059af Datepicker redesign + DB connection fixes for Prod AG 2025-12-18 20:49:34 +02:00
  • 3a8f132b91 Dev and Test run fixed. New Datepicker. Tests fixed. Message bookmarking fixed. aodulov 2025-12-18 14:06:45 +02:00
  • e9aec9a65d NAS deployment fixed aodulov 2025-12-18 13:03:12 +02:00
  • 97b4e5de32 All tests fixed. Deployment on NAS prepared aodulov 2025-12-18 07:29:35 +02:00
  • 9cb0d66455 History Export to CSV AG 2025-12-17 11:04:54 +02:00
  • 54cd915818 Create Plan from Session. Top bar rounded AG 2025-12-17 00:44:12 +02:00
  • 46752e0f35 FAB button gets circular when rotating AG 2025-12-16 22:29:33 +02:00
  • dd027e1615 AI Coach messages bookmarking. Top bar refined. AG 2025-12-16 16:41:50 +02:00
  • cb0bd1a55d AI Plan generation enhanced AG 2025-12-16 11:24:09 +02:00
  • 8d4eed77ea Unilateral flag is now editable AG 2025-12-15 23:11:10 +02:00
  • c275804fbc AI Plan Generation. Clear button sets focus AG 2025-12-15 22:46:04 +02:00
  • 854eda98d2 Requirements and Test plan updated AG 2025-12-15 21:00:00 +02:00
  • 170e32d36c Default Exercises Set for new User AG 2025-12-15 20:02:39 +02:00
  • 003c045621 Days off workouts on Tracker view AG 2025-12-13 19:40:40 +02:00
  • dbb4beb56d Vibro call-back for drag & Drop (does not work in Firefox). New chart - Number of Workouts. AG 2025-12-13 00:30:12 +02:00
  • f169c7c4d3 New exercise name autofill. Log Set button animation. AG 2025-12-12 21:48:46 +02:00
  • c7f5c4048c Prevent changes loss while editing Plan AG 2025-12-12 21:19:34 +02:00
  • 48da187660 Stay on the view after page reload AG 2025-12-12 21:01:45 +02:00
  • 7d82444e94 Timer is persistent with Local Storage. Drag&Drop of planned sets fixed on mobile. AG 2025-12-12 20:59:51 +02:00
  • e1253f4100 Exercise Creation from Plan fixed AG 2025-12-12 19:34:17 +02:00
  • 3ede054766 Work with DB fixed including default Admin creation aodulov 2025-12-12 11:51:57 +02:00
  • bc1b747ef4 Massive Material 3 re-styling AG 2025-12-12 01:06:09 +02:00
  • 55d414da19 Minor texts fix AG 2025-12-12 00:45:57 +02:00
  • e1e956d6b2 Side Sheets instead of Modals AG 2025-12-12 00:25:15 +02:00
  • 87f639e320 Edit modals for Sets are complete AG 2025-12-12 00:12:18 +02:00
  • 70ea0a0ac3 Empty Reps field defaults to 1 AG 2025-12-11 22:27:25 +02:00
  • e9142d1e1c Preparation display when start plan from Plans AG 2025-12-11 22:16:28 +02:00
  • 138fe0c432 Rest timer polishing. Rest timer sets done AG 2025-12-11 21:46:38 +02:00
  • c509a8be24 Mobile Firefox scrolling fixed AG 2025-12-11 07:21:44 +02:00
  • b86664816d Timer implemented. No working tests. AG 2025-12-10 23:07:31 +02:00
  • 3df4abba47 Side attribute editable for Unilateral exercises AG 2025-12-10 19:58:42 +02:00
  • 9243fec947 Alternating option for Unilateral exercises AG 2025-12-10 18:40:54 +02:00
  • 95a5e37748 Massive backend refactoring done AG 2025-12-10 14:56:20 +02:00
  • 502943f7d0 Cleanup AG 2025-12-10 12:10:27 +02:00
  • 5597d45e48 All Tests Work! Password reset implemented. Users list sorted. AG 2025-12-10 12:08:11 +02:00
  • bc9b685dec Data and Progress tests done AG 2025-12-09 21:45:35 +02:00
  • 2352ac04d6 Workout Management tests done AG 2025-12-09 18:11:55 +02:00
  • f32661d892 Workout Management tests ready AG 2025-12-08 22:21:10 +02:00
  • d2dc474f0f Some workout management tests fixed with Antigravity AG 2025-12-08 16:17:13 +02:00
  • 615c3a0cb7 e2e tests added. Core & Authentication AG 2025-12-08 10:18:42 +02:00
  • d284563301 Login by hitting Enter AG 2025-12-08 07:30:02 +02:00
  • e477f72e64 Playwright tests removed AG 2025-12-08 07:27:45 +02:00
  • a3a9aa7194 UI refactoring: Profile, History, and Plans Components AG 2025-12-07 23:59:33 +02:00
  • 57f7ad077e 1. Tailwind migretion. 2. Backend Type Safety. 3. Context Refactoring. AG 2025-12-07 21:54:32 +02:00
  • e893336d46 DB connection restored. AG 2025-12-07 20:56:35 +02:00
  • 34900aebdd Dev, Test, and Prod DBs separated. .env is unified now. AG 2025-12-07 20:27:29 +02:00
  • 2f035b48de .env refactoring. Not sure whether it works AG 2025-12-06 21:51:06 +02:00
  • 66e73856f7 Default admin password fix AG 2025-12-06 20:38:42 +02:00
  • cd0eef9ad6 Some test fixes AG 2025-12-06 20:21:41 +02:00
  • 890f4f0958 Bug fixes and refactoring AG 2025-12-06 16:14:28 +02:00
  • 4106f3b783 Code maintainability fixes AG 2025-12-06 11:32:40 +02:00
  • a13ef9f479 Excessive Log Set button gone on the Quick Log screen AG 2025-12-06 08:59:16 +02:00
  • 1c3e15516c Critical Stability & Performance fixes. Excessive Log Set button gone on QIuck Log screen AG 2025-12-06 08:58:44 +02:00
  • 27afacee3f Massive bug fix. Clear button added into fields. AG 2025-12-05 20:31:02 +02:00
  • 41d1d0f16a Set logging is now a united. Sporadic set table removed. AG 2025-12-05 08:55:59 +02:00
  • a632de65ea Unilateral exercises logging AG 2025-12-03 23:30:32 +02:00
  • 50f3d4d49b Failing tests skipped AG 2025-12-03 18:01:36 +02:00
  • ead48fb249 User already exists message is red. Modals to the viewport center. Fixed Quit option: it deletes the session. AG 2025-12-01 07:23:47 +02:00
  • 0290bbabd7 Planned session start fixed. AG 2025-11-30 22:06:03 +02:00
  • 5363cc1e03 Testf from IP to localhost. Fixed some tests. AG 2025-11-30 20:41:11 +02:00
  • 5e92cc9a7a Fixed some tests AG 2025-11-30 19:48:01 +02:00
  • eef65251d7 Playwright re-established. 54 test cases generated. AG 2025-11-30 14:35:47 +02:00
  • 683f80dfea Requirements moved. Test plan draft created. Playwright setup failed. AG 2025-11-30 01:00:35 +02:00
  • b1bfd90a16 Basic requirements described AG 2025-11-29 22:10:09 +02:00
  • c4dacece3b Spec Kit and Playwright Agents established AG 2025-11-29 21:16:19 +02:00
  • 1de50e32c3 History added to Quick Log. Some minor fixes. AG 2025-11-29 19:53:26 +02:00
  • 3d6fd001cb Clear Select Exercise field onFocus AG 2025-11-29 19:35:39 +02:00
  • 4f363730d5 New exercise creation added to Quick Log. History fixed. AG 2025-11-29 19:29:35 +02:00
  • b5c8e8ac43 Sporadic set logging added AG 2025-11-29 19:03:42 +02:00
  • d86abd6b1b Separated weight tracking AG 2025-11-29 12:13:12 +02:00
  • 78930f6b80 Exersice name field focus opens keyboard. Typing filters the options. AG 2025-11-28 22:56:18 +02:00
  • 2aacfb492d AutoCapitalize new exercise name AG 2025-11-28 22:38:56 +02:00
  • 1eafce6f2c Select Newly created exercise automatically AG 2025-11-28 22:32:47 +02:00
  • 0dab43148f Plan state is persistent during session AG 2025-11-28 22:29:09 +02:00
  • a98839585d Hidden field values do not messup logged set AG 2025-11-28 20:52:11 +02:00
  • 82a8c6df2e Nulls in the ongoing session's history hidden AG 2025-11-28 19:17:14 +02:00
  • d07431e4ff Ongoing workout session data is persistent now AG 2025-11-28 19:00:56 +02:00
  • 4c632e164e UUID generation fixed AG 2025-11-28 18:20:22 +02:00
  • 245b8d3961 CORS set up AG 2025-11-28 18:05:42 +02:00
  • b635af69a7 Excessive logging deprecated AG 2025-11-28 17:57:01 +02:00
  • b4cc722a79 Stats charts minor fix aodulov 2025-11-27 08:18:11 +02:00
  • 350a25e318 AI Expert to AI Coach aodulov 2025-11-27 08:14:57 +02:00
  • 1ef85d7a58 AI coach fixed: acquired access to context data aodulov 2025-11-27 07:51:36 +02:00
  • 4f3a889410 Minor UI fix in History display AG 2025-11-26 23:27:08 +02:00
  • 6e51137e18 Logged sets display sevad data in History. AG 2025-11-26 23:22:18 +02:00
  • be2670ed12 AI Coach fixed AG 2025-11-26 23:09:42 +02:00
  • 94f0a9a17a Check exercise name uniqueness when creating AG 2025-11-26 22:26:45 +02:00
  • 53d11c6665 Exercises filter by name AG 2025-11-26 22:18:42 +02:00
  • 85a351ea4e 1. Removed Prev. and Body Weight % elements from the session logging screen. 2. Added logged set editing. aodulov 2025-11-26 09:44:57 +02:00
  • 34738697df 1. Exercise lists sorted. 2. Session finishing confirmation. 3. Quit without saving option added. aodulov 2025-11-26 09:32:29 +02:00
  • dafb8664ed Exercise editing fixed aodulov 2025-11-26 09:14:25 +02:00